Blue Water Lilly



Blue Water Lilly is an aquatic plant. The plants grow in rivers, lakes, ponds ect. The flower is purplish blue in colour. The center of the flower is bright yellow. The stem of the flower is dark red. It is like a tube. It has four or five holes together. The leaves of Blue Water Lilly are round and big.

Pockmarks and Verbal Wounds

Once there was a boy who got hot tempered very often.
When he was angry he always spoke abusive and ad words. One day his father gave him some nails and a wooden pad and said "Drive these nails in to this wooden pad when you get angry, using this hammer". Then he drove thirty nails on the first day. In the second day he drove only twenty two nails. Gradually the number of nails driven were less than the previous day. He considered that keeping anger at the bay is more easier than driving nails in to the wooden pad. One day he didn't need to drive any nails. His farther called him and said "Look, my boy, at the pockmarked pad. The surface will never be smooth as it had. A verbal wound will never be healed even if one offers apology after apology. The scar will remain forever like pockmarks on the pad.

Water is our lifeblood

                                                                     Water is the most precious natural resource of the world. It covers 70% of the earth’s surface. But most of them are oceans and seas. Some are frozen ice caps. Fresh water is only about 3% of the earth’s water.
                                                                     Water is essential for our life. Water quench the thirst of human as well as animals. We are unable to live without water. Water is useful in various ways. Water is used for cultivations. People grow grains, fruits, vegetables, flower and herbal plants using water. We need water for domestic purposes such as cooking, cleaning and washing. Without water we can’t do any industry. Water helps transportation too. Rain water and ground water helps to maintain forests.
                                                                     Increasing population and expanding of cities and villages make water ways pollute. People throw garbage into rivers, cannels and lakes. Rapid industrialization makes water polluted with chemicals such as chromium, lead, iron and rust. Using fertilizers, weedicides and insecticides in paddy cultivation pollute underground water resources with various pollutant such as arsenic, urea, ammonia and phosphate. In the other hand people waste water. They open taps and let water run and don’t close it properly. In this way pure water is becoming scares.
